Mastering CS:GO requires more than just playing the game; it demands a deep understanding of your strategies and decision-making processes. One of the most effective ways to enhance your skill is by analyzing your demos. By reviewing your gameplay footage, you can pinpoint mistakes and identify areas in which you can improve. Start by watching your demos with a focus on specific elements such as positioning, aim, and communication. Create a checklist to evaluate these aspects systematically. Another effective technique when analyzing your demos is to compare your performance with that of professional players. Look for key differences in playstyle and decision-making. You can find numerous resources online, including videos and articles that break down professional matches. This comparative analysis can provide invaluable insights into high-level strategies that you can incorporate into your own gameplay. Remember to take notes during your review, focusing on specific examples that illustrate both effective and ineffective play. By doing so, you will not only grasp the nuances of CS:GO but also prepare yourself for more competitive matches ahead.

Analyzing your CS:GO demo is akin to peeling back the layers of your gameplay strategy. Every match offers a wealth of data, revealing not just your kills and deaths but also your decision-making processes, positioning, and teamwork. By reviewing your demo, you can highlight key areas for improvement, including crosshair placement, map awareness, and reaction times. For example, you might notice a tendency to overextend or become too aggressive in certain situations, leading to unnecessary deaths. Understanding these patterns can help you develop a more effective gameplay approach.
Furthermore, your CS:GO demo serves as a valuable tool for tracking your progress over time. By comparing older demos with more recent ones, you can measure your growth and identify specific skills that have improved or require further focus. Consider using key highlights from several matches to create a personal highlight reel, showcasing your best plays as well as moments where you could have made smarter decisions. This analysis not only boosts self-awareness but also enhances your ability to adapt and refine your strategies for future matches.
